Abstract
Temporal coding spiking neural networks are receiving wider attention due to their computational power. The coincidence detection property of a spiking neuron, which has no counterpart in a sigmoidal neuron, is one of the reasons for that power. This feature can be utilised to store input information in a network's connection delays and to detect input patterns accurately and efficiently.
